Ticket: Landlord site audit — Carden House

Marrowgate Properties auditing Carden House Thursday, 09:00. Facilities desk: clear loading bay, unlock plant room, have fire logs ready. Auditor needs escorted access to roof level. Do not leave them unattended. Escort badge required for the stairwell door. Code follows:

door code, tajof-kageg: bdg-QVDCE-3

Hey Priya — handing off the per-tenant rate quota work on Glimmerbus before my leave. Plugin authors hit the new limits via the quota header, and overrides live in the tenant config, not code. Docs for external devs are half-drafted; please finish the examples section. To unlock the staging quota console you'll need the recovery passphrase below.

strongbox words: gilmir-briion-oliok-eliion

Ticket: GRID-412 — Expired credentials for Puzzlesmith crossword generator. The nightly grid-fill job failed because the token used by the clue-suggestion service lapsed on schedule. No unauthorized access observed; failure mode was clean rejection. Rotation performed per policy, old key revoked in the Lexicon vault. For audit purposes, the replacement key issued this morning is included below.

API key for bageg-kajef: vxb2-ss

## Plugin onboarding: Pickwise optimizer

Pickwise computes optimized pick routes for Harrowfield Logistics warehouses. Plugins receive a read-only view of bin locations and open orders; they return a route proposal and never write directly. Register your plugin manifest, implement the `propose()` hook, and test against the sandbox dataset before requesting certification. Rate limits: 50 proposals/minute per plugin. To run the sandbox locally, point your harness at the shared fixtures database using the connection string below.

database URL for hawip-kagap: redis://rusok_svc:bMCaqek7MRWIOJ@db-8501.zarqeltech.corp:5432/sileth